Shiny Onix in the anime Major appearances Brock's Onix It is said that an Onix that lives for about 100 years will evolve into a Steelix after its composition becomes more diamond-like. As seen in the Pokémon Adventures manga, Onix can be separated from its body segments in battle and be fine later on, either regenerating or reattaching to its body segments. It is a very aggressive Pokémon that will constantly attack humans and other Pokémon when in pain, as seen in the anime. As seen in the Pokémon Stadium series, Onix is capable of rotating its head, or any part of its body, in a full 360 degrees. The massive, winding tunnels it leaves behind are used as homes by Diglett. Hard objects encountered while tunneling are absorbed into its body, which makes it very sturdy. Onix tunnels under the ground at over 50 miles (80 kilometers) per hour, which causes tremors and a terrifying roar that echoes a long way. Inside its brain is a magnet that serves as an internal compass, guiding Onix wherever they need to go and prevents them from getting lost while digging. As it grows older, it becomes more rounded and smoother, eventually becoming similar to black diamonds. Its length makes it the tallest Rock-type Pokémon.
